Coffee

***@@@ Turkish people introduced coffee to the European nations. It was first given to the Italian people by the ruling Ottoman Empire in approximately the 1500s. From there it saw a rise in popularity and coffee houses were a familiar site in many European countries.

CatalhoyukCatalhoyuk is the name given to the world’s best preserved and largest Neolithic site. It is said to be over 9000 years old and is located in South East Anatolia near the city of Konya. Excavations started in the 1950’s and are still continuing now as experts take this wonderful opportunity to learn about life on earth thousands of years ago.

Proportion of population living in province and district centers is 76,8%

While 76,8% of the total population (57.385.706 persons) lives in the province and district centers, 23,2% lives in towns and villages (17.338.563 persons).

The proportion of population living in the province and district centers is the highest with 99% in İstanbul and it is the lowest with 35% in Ardahan.

More than two-thirds of Turkey's borders are coastline, these stretch for fully 6,000 km (3,730 miles) along the Aegean, eastern Mediterranean and Black Sea.

Turkey is one of the riches countries in species of flowers due to its varied landscape and climate. There are approximately 9,000 species of which 3,000 are native. In Europe there are only 11,500 species.
